EUROPE SEETHING
RAVAGES OF FOOT AND MOUTH DISEASE. I; Teiecrtak.— Pren Aiieclatleu.— Cepyrlgtit. LONDON, 10th July. [ The Right Hon. Sir Ailwyn Followes, an ex-president of the Board of Agriculture, speaking at Peterborough, said almost the whole of Europe was seething with foot and mouth disease. Farmers ought to support the Government in taking stringent measures to check the advance of the scourge.
